About Voyis:
Voyis designs and manufactures high performance underwater optical sensors (lasers, cameras, lights) for underwater vehicles that expand capability and enhance understanding in underwater surveys and exploration. Our products have enabled our customers to survey more than 10,000km of ocean floor across all 7 continents, helping people better understand those remote, challenging environments.
Our mission is to push the limits of what’s possible subsea and enable every underwater vehicle to see the depths like we see the surface. All our products are proudly designed and built in Waterloo.

Voyis is a small, highly capable team of engineers and problem-solvers building technology used in some of the world’s most demanding environments. Our work has supported expeditions to iconic sites such as the Titanic and Endurance, and every team member has a visible impact on both our products and our customers.
